body{margin:0}.web-content{margin-top:3%}.home-role{width:900px;bottom:7%}.home-role,.home-title{position:absolute;transform:translateX(-50%);left:50%}.home-title{width:884px;bottom:12%}.send-ssr{width:422px;bottom:8%;transform:translateX(-50%);left:50%}.logo,.send-ssr{position:absolute}.logo{width:244.096px;height:89.593px;right:5px;top:5px}.desktop-home-root{position:relative;min-height:100vh;width:100vw;display:flex;flex-direction:column;align-items:center;background:url(/pc-bg.webp) 50%/cover no-repeat}.contact-bar-icons{position:absolute;z-index:2;padding:10px 0 0;right:5px;transform:translateY(-50%);top:40%}.contact-icon{width:48px;height:48px;display:flex;align-items:center;justify-content:center;margin-bottom:10px;transition:background-color .3s ease;background-color:#DC5DB9;border-radius:50%}.contact-icon:hover{cursor:pointer}.contact-icon img{max-width:38px;max-height:38px;-o-object-fit:contain;object-fit:contain}.desktop-home-btn-wrap{width:500px;max-width:90vw;margin:0 auto;position:absolute;left:50%;bottom:0;transform:translateX(-50%);display:flex;justify-content:center;align-items:center;min-height:220px;z-index:10}.desktop-home-btn-bg{position:absolute;left:50%;top:50%;transform:translate(-50%,-50%);width:334px;z-index:1;-o-object-fit:cover;object-fit:cover;pointer-events:none}.home-deco{p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}.home-right-round{right:30px;top:20px;width:145px;z-index:1}.home-left-round-s{top:80px;left:12px;width:110px;height:auto}.home-left-round-l{bottom:25px;left:49px;width:160px;height:auto;z-index:1}.home-next-arrow{position:absolute;left:50%;transform:translateX(-50%);bottom:20px;width:32px;height:auto;z-index:4;animation:float-down 2s ease-in-out infinite}@keyframes float-down{0%,to{transform:translate(-50%)}50%{transform:translate(-50%,10px)}}.desktop-home-btn{backdrop-filter:blur(1px) brightness(1.1)}.desktop-home-btn,.desktop-home-btn-out{clip-path:polygon(25px 0,100% 0,100% calc(100% - 25px),calc(100% - 25px) 100%,0 100%,0 25px)}.desktop-home-btn-out:hover{scale:1.05;transition:scale .3s ease-in-out}.left-bar{left:0}.left-bar,.right-bar{position:absolute;height:100vh;width:16px;background-color:#DC5DB9}.right-bar{right:0}.desktop-right-top-bar{top:12%;right:0;width:253px;height:124px;display:block;background:url(/home-right-top-bar.webp) 50%/cover no-repeat;position:fixed;z-index:10}.desktop-right-top-title{color:#464646;-webkit-text-stroke-width:1px;-webkit-text-stroke-color:#FFF;text-align:center}.desktop-right-top-title,.desktop-right-top-title-label{text-shadow:0 0 18.968px #FFF;font-family:SF Pro Display;font-size:24px;font-style:normal;font-weight:800;line-height:100%}.desktop-right-top-title-label{color:#FFA600;-webkit-text-stroke-width:1px;-webkit-text-stroke-color:#FFF}.top-icon-list{flex-direction:row;margin-top:-10px}.top-icon,.top-icon-list{display:flex;justify-content:center}.top-icon{width:40px;height:40px;align-items:center;transition:background-color .3s ease;background-color:#000;border-radius:8px;margin:5px;cursor:pointer}.top-icon img{max-width:36px;max-height:36px;-o-object-fit:contain;object-fit:contain}.home-right-top-text{width:240px}@keyframes rotate-cw{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es rotate-ccw{0%{transform:rotate(0deg)}to{transform:rotate(-1turn)}}.web-container-bg{position:absolute;top:0;left:0;width:1000px;height:600px;background:rgba(30,32,38,.4);backdrop-filter:blur(10px);clip-path:polygon(70px 0,100% 0,100% calc(100% - 70px),calc(100% - 70px) 100%,0 100%,0 70px);border-radius:0 20px;z-index:1}.web-container-content{position:relative;z-index:2;color:#fff;text-align:left;width:1000px;height:600px}.web-content{position:relative;width:1000px;height:600px}.web-deco{position:absolute;pointer-events:none;-webkit-user-select:none;-moz-user-select:none;user-select:none;z-index:1}.web-deco-top-right{top:-29px;right:-27px;width:480px;height:auto}.web-deco-bottom-left{left:-29px;bottom:-22px;width:480px;height:auto}